Self Serve
2022. Digital, screenprint. Originally 9 x 12 inches.
Started with a scan of a print I made in 2018. Later on, in Photoshop, I saw my original choice of red, white, and blue as heavy-handed, not least of all because the red spoke more of blood than Old Glory, and the blue not of “justice, perseverance, and vigilance” but the hottest part of a burning thing. I multiplied a photograph of a refrigerator on top, with contrast high to catch the dust.
